repressed

  • 1 repress

    v. 1. дарах, нухчих. 2. барих, тэвчих. repressed adj. аз жаргалгүй, хавчигдмал, боогдмол. repression n. 1. дарах, нухчих. 2. хэлмэгдүүлэл, залхаал, хавчлага. 3. med. репресси. repressive adj. залхаах, дарангуйлах, хавчих.
